Kraft's Surprising Admission

In a stunning revelation, New England Patriots owner Robert Kraft recently confirmed that he earmarked Jerod Mayo as the team's next head coach five years prior to parting ways with legendary coach Bill Belichick. This surprising admission came during Kraft's appearance on Amazon Prime's pregame show ahead of the highly anticipated Patriots vs. Jets matchup.

A Pre-Established Plan

Kraft disclosed to host Taylor Rooks that the Patriots had a pre-established plan outlining Mayo's succession to Belichick, raising eyebrows among fans and analysts alike. This decision positions Mayo, a former linebacker with the Patriots, as the architect of a new era for the team, one that has won six Super Bowl titles under Belichick's reign.
